Man electrocuted to death

Police investigate death linked to alleged cable theft.

A MAN suspected to be a cable thief died after he was shocked this morning.

His body was discovered at about 10am on the outskirts of Addison Park, Empangeni by  Freddy Horn Jnr, a City of uMhlatuze, Electrical Senior Special Worksman.

The body was lying next to a recently replaced electrical cable which had been cut and parts removed.

There were various tools lying scattered around him including a hack-saw and a spade.

He was pronounced dead at the scene.

Empangeni SAPS were on the scene and an inquest has been opened. The official cause of death will be available after a post-mortem has been conducted.
